Based on a case study, we gained even more information and the connections between road safety and economical vehicle operation.
We conducted a long-term test and controlled the results after 1 year, so we could get a comprehensive picture of the relationship between foresight as a driver's behavior, responsibility and driving technique.
But most importantly, we learned that long-term results are achieved through repetition, which is well-known from learning techniques, leading to fixation and the formation of automatic forms of behavior. It is a false assumption that a single law change or fine increase can result in lasting change
In this experiment, the driver was informed that his vehicle management was being followed online and monitored daily. The change in brake life is radical, but the same development was shown in foresight, since the main function of brake use is whether we can see ahead in a given situation, i.e. plan the intervention and not react to something.
